Description

The research fellow will contribute to the development of the DEMIG project's normativetheoretical framework, with particular reference to the democratic political theory of migrant integration. Research activities will include a critical analysis of the philosophical literature on migration and inclusion in democratic societies, with particular reference to theoretical proposals grounded in the observationof integration practices experienced by institutions and civil society organizations. Applying the techniques of normative political philosophy, the research fellow will collaborate in conducting semistructured qualitative interviews with institutional representatives and migrants in the project's Italian sample cities, interpreting the collected qualitative data, and producing scientific reports to formulate well-founded normative prescriptions.
